Introduction
In today’s data-driven world, Gender Data Analysis is a critical tool for advancing gender equality, social inclusion, and evidence-based policymaking. Gender Data Analysis Training Course equips participants with cutting-edge skills in gender-disaggregated data, intersectional analysis, data visualization, and impact evaluation to uncover inequalities and inform transformative interventions. With global commitments such as the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) emphasizing inclusive data systems, the demand for professionals skilled in gender-sensitive data analytics, big data for development, and inclusive research methodologies continues to grow rapidly.
This training provides a comprehensive, practical, and hands-on approach to analyzing gender data across sectors including education, health, governance, and economic development. Participants will explore AI-powered analytics, gender-responsive budgeting, machine learning applications, and ethical data governance, while applying tools such as Excel, Power BI, SPSS, and Python. By integrating real-world case studies and policy frameworks, this course empowers learners to transform raw data into actionable insights that promote gender equity and inclusive development outcomes.

Course Modules
Module 1: Introduction to Gender Data Analysis
- Concepts of gender, equity, and inclusion in data
- Importance of gender-disaggregated data systems
- Overview of global gender data frameworks
- Data sources: surveys, censuses, administrative data
- Case Study: Gender data gaps in SDG reporting
Module 2: Data Collection & Gender-Sensitive Methods
- Designing gender-responsive research tools
- Quantitative vs qualitative gender data collection
- Addressing bias in data sampling
- Ethical considerations in gender data
- Case Study: Inclusive data collection in rural communities
Module 3: Data Management & Cleaning
- Data preparation and validation techniques
- Handling missing gender data
- Data coding and classification by gender
- Introduction to Excel and data cleaning tools
- Case Study: Cleaning national survey datasets
Module 4: Statistical Analysis for Gender Data
- Descriptive and inferential statistics
- Gender gap analysis techniques
- Regression analysis for gender indicators
- Using SPSS/R for gender data
- Case Study: Wage gap analysis across sectors
Module 5: Data Visualization & Storytelling
- Principles of gender data visualization
- Tools: Power BI, Tableau dashboards
- Communicating gender insights effectively
- Infographics for advocacy
- Case Study: Visualizing education gender disparities
Module 6: Intersectionality & Advanced Analysis
- Understanding intersectional inequalities
- Multivariate analysis for gender research
- Linking gender with age, disability, income
- Advanced analytics using Python
- Case Study: Intersectionality in urban poverty
Module 7: Gender Data in Policy & Planning
- Evidence-based policymaking
- Gender-responsive budgeting using data
- Monitoring SDGs with gender indicators
- Policy impact evaluation
- Case Study: Gender budgeting in public finance
Module 8: Emerging Trends in Gender Data
- AI and machine learning applications
- Big data for gender equality
- Open data and gender transparency
- Data governance and privacy
- Case Study: Using AI to detect gender bias in hiring
